About this paint

Custom livery recreating the 2026 Garage 59 McLaren #58 set to compete in the FIA World Endurance Championship.

This project brings the updated orange and black identity of the team to the McLaren 720S GT3 EVO in iRacing, adapted to accurately reflect the #58 entry while maintaining the proportions and visual balance of the real-world car.

The signature McLaren orange dominates the bodywork, contrasted by deep black sections and refined accent details that enhance the car’s aggressive GT presence. Number panels, sponsor placement, and graphic flow were carefully adjusted to ensure clarity, realism, and strong on-track visibility.

A faithful 2026-spec recreation of Garage 59’s #58 entry, built with attention to detail and competitive authenticity.
